The EPSL ordinance still applies to any business who has an employee who performed at least two hours of work within the geographic boundaries of Oakland (including the Port of Oakland) after February 3, 2020. [read post]
In the wake of the expiration of Families First Coronavirus Response Act (“FFCRA”)’s paid sick leave, and California’s state-wide COVID-19 supplemental paid sick leave, many locales (such as the Cities of Sacramento, Oakland, San Jose, and Sacramento and San Mateo Counties) have extended their COVID-19 paid sick leave ordinances. Studies of major metropolitan areas such as Oakland and Los Angeles County are showing systemic discrimination against low-income users in fiber deployment despite high population density, and because income can often serve as a proxy for race, this falls particularly hard on neighborhoods of color. From the States and Municipalities California – Former Oakland Building Inspector Accused of Bribery Fined $55,000 by Ethics Commission San Jose Mercury News – Annie Sciacca | Published: 1/5/2021 Oakland’s ethics commission fined a former city building permit inspector $55,000 over accusations he violated the government ethics act by accepting bribes and misusing his position.
